What is a Composite Back Door?
A composite back entrance is constructed utilizing a combination of materials, normally including a core made from crafted wood, foam, or other insulating materials, sandwiched in between layers of fiberglass or PVC. This distinct construction supplies numerous advantages over conventional wood or metal doors, making composite doors a popular option for lots of house owners.

Key Features of Composite Back Doors
- Energy Efficiency: The insulation properties of composite doors substantially reduce heat transfer, supplying much better thermal insulation compared to standard doors.

- Low Maintenance: Unlike wooden doors that need routine sanding and painting, composite doors require minimal upkeep.
- Range of Designs: Composite doors are readily available in different styles, finishes, and colors, enabling homeowners to select alternatives that complement their home's aesthetics.
- Enhanced Security: Composite back entrances frequently include innovative locking mechanisms, guaranteeing much better security for homeowners.
Advantages of Composite Back Doors
1. Improved Insulation
Composite back entrances stand out at thermal insulation, successfully keeping your home warm in the winter while keeping a cool environment during the summer season. This insulation not only contributes to comfort however can also cause lower energy expenses.
2. Extraordinary Security
With their robust building and advanced locking systems, composite back entrances use improved security. Many models include multipoint locking systems that provide higher resistance against forced entry compared to conventional single-point locks.
3. Aesthetic Appeal
Readily available in a myriad of styles, colors, and finishes, composite back doors can complement any architectural style. Whether homeowners prefer a traditional wooden look or a smooth, modern finish, Residential Composite Doors doors can be tailored to fit their vision.

Q1: Are composite back doors more expensive than wood doors?
A1: Yes, the initial cost of composite back doors can be higher than wooden doors; nevertheless, due to their durability and low upkeep requirements, they can be more economical in time.
Q2: How do I clean and keep a composite back entrance?
A2: Composite doors require very little upkeep. Frequently clean them with mild soap and water. If necessary, you might also utilize a non-abrasive cleaner for tougher discolorations.
Q3: Can composite doors be painted or stained?
A3: While composite doors are available in different colors and surfaces, you typically can not stain them like wooden doors. However, you can paint them with exterior-grade paint if wanted.
Q4: What is the lifespan of a composite back door?
A4: Composite back doors usually have a life-span of 30 years or more, depending upon the Quality Door Installation of the materials and how well they are preserved.
Q5: Are composite back doors eco-friendly?
A5: Many composite back doors are produced from recycled products or ecologically friendly processes, making them a great choice for those concerned about their carbon footprint.
